Ordinals
beta
Address 1MMBfU3pyr9tRxcVeqce3wh2fdJ99XwbCe
sat balance
111833
outputs
fe0b169607b7c6d907149aaeeabc69599ab96d0255adeb484de04794e502f221:223
e5eb1c06a7a1c09bb04ed7dc483f2aee4766ef5f2084cdbb48c4fd7bad2ada54:27
a87e3ef60b602edbcdd15e4678d7cb5f54f0bb1b9fd7ee178266e7a1ed411080:1